Benelli, a leading globally player in the superbike segment, has announced the opening of pre-bookings for the Imperiale 400. The Retro-Classic motorcycle is a reinterpretation of the Benelli-MotoBi range produced in the 1950s.
The deliveries of the Imperiale 400 are scheduled to start from Diwali festival onwards, across all the exclusive Benelli showrooms in India. The customers can book the Imperiale 400 with a minimum booking amount of Rs. 4000 and the booking can be done at the nearest authorised Benelli showroom and online. The Imperiale 400 is backed up by 3 years unlimited kilometre warranty as standard and is offered in three colour options – Red, Black and Chrome.
